The facility is operated by the Goddard Space Flight Center in Greenbelt, Maryland, and primarily serves to support science and exploration missions for NASA and other federal agencies. WFF includes an extensively instrumented range to support launches of more than a dozen types of sounding rockets; small expendable suborbital and orbital rockets; high-altitude balloon flights carrying scientific instruments for atmospheric and astronomical research; and, using its Research Airport, flight tests of aeronautical research aircraft, including uncrewed aerial vehicles.","map_image":"https://thespacedevs-prod.nyc3.digitaloceanspaces.com/media/map_images/location_21_20200803142423.jpg","timezone_name":"America/New_York","total_launch_count":87,"total_landing_count":0},"country_code":"USA","map_image":"https://thespacedevs-prod.nyc3.digitaloceanspaces.com/media/map_images/pad_79_20200803143607.jpg","total_launch_count":13,"orbital_launch_attempt_count":5},"webcast_live":false,"image":"https://thespacedevs-prod.nyc3.digitaloceanspaces.com/media/images/electron25202_image_20230824193959.jpeg","infographic":null,"program":[],"orbital_launch_attempt_count":6381,"location_launch_attempt_count":74,"pad_launch_attempt_count":1,"agency_launch_attempt_count":33,"orbital_launch_attempt_count_year":13,"location_launch_attempt_count_year":1,"pad_launch_attempt_count_year":1,"agency_launch_attempt_count_year":1,"type":"normal"},{"id":"04154b70-045b-4e3a-bb5a-e5436091ba37","url":"https://ll.thespacedevs.com/2.2.0/launch/04154b70-045b-4e3a-bb5a-e5436091ba37/?format=json","slug":"electron-victus-haze-puma","name":"Electron | VICTUS HAZE Puma","status":{"id":3,"name":"Launch Successful","abbrev":"Success","description":"The launch vehicle successfully inserted its payload(s) into the target orbit(s)."},"last_updated":"2026-06-25T11:49:48Z","net":"2026-06-19T10:19:00Z","window_end":"2026-06-19T10:19:00Z","window_start":"2026-06-19T10:19:00Z","net_precision":{"id":1,"name":"Minute","abbrev":"MIN","description":"The T-0 is accurate to the minute."},"probability":null,"weather_concerns":null,"holdreason":"","failreason":"","hashtag":null,"launch_service_provider":{"id":147,"url":"https://ll.thespacedevs.com/2.2.0/agencies/147/?format=json","name":"Rocket Lab","type":"Commercial"},"rocket":{"id":8384,"configuration":{"id":26,"url":"https://ll.thespacedevs.com/2.2.0/config/launcher/26/?format=json","name":"Electron","family":"","full_name":"Electron","variant":""}},"mission":{"id":6965,"name":"VICTUS HAZE Puma","description":"VICTUS HAZE will see Rocket Lab design, build, launch, and operate a rendezvous proximity operation (RPO) capable spacecraft. U.S. Space Force Space Systems Command (SSC)’s Space Safari’s VICTUS HAZE mission will be an exercise of a realistic threat-response scenario and on-orbit space domain awareness (SDA) demonstration. Once the spacecraft build is complete, Rocket Lab will be entered into a Hot Standby Phase awaiting further direction. Once the exercise begins, Rocket Lab will be given notice to launch the spacecraft into a target orbit. After reaching orbit, the spacecraft will be rapidly commissioned and readied for operations. Rocket Lab will configure a Pioneer class spacecraft bus to meet the unique requirements of the VICTUS HAZE mission.\r\n\r\nThe mission will improve Tactically Responsive Space (TacRS) processes and timelines, demonstrating the ability to respond to on-orbit threats on very short timelines and validating techniques for space domain awareness (SDA) and on-orbit characterization. TSIS-2 comprises two instruments, the Total Irradiance Monitor (TIM), and the spectral Irradiance Monitor (SIM). TIM measures total brightness and SIM measures spectral irradiance over a wavelength range that includes 96% of the energy in the solar spectrum. Both instruments are similar to those used for the TSIS-1 mission onboard the International Space Station.","launch_designator":null,"type":"Astrophysics","orbit":{"id":17,"name":"Sun-Synchronous Orbit","abbrev":"SSO"},"agencies":[],"info_urls":[],"vid_urls":[]},"pad":{"id":210,"url":"https://ll.thespacedevs.com/2.2.0/pad/210/?format=json","agency_id":null,"name":"Unknown Pad","description":null,"info_url":null,"wiki_url":null,"map_url":null,"latitude":"-39.260881","longitude":"177.865826","location":{"id":10,"url":"https://ll.thespacedevs.com/2.2.0/location/10/?format=json","name":"Rocket Lab Launch Complex 1, Mahia Peninsula, New Zealand","country_code":"NZL","description":"Rocket Lab Launch Complex 1 is a commercial spaceport located close to Ahuriri Point at the southern tip of Māhia Peninsula, on the east coast of New Zealand's North Island.
